Системни изисквания
Aspose.Words вместо Java не изисква продукт на трета страна като Microsoft Word да бъде инсталиран. Aspose.Words сам по себе си е двигател за създаване, промяна, преобразуване и предаване на документи в различни формати, включително Microsoft Word формат на документите.
Поддържани операционни системи
Всяка операционна система, която може да работи Java Runtime Environment (JRE) може да работи Aspose.Words вместо Java. Следващата таблица изброява повечето, но не всички, поддържа операционни системи.
Операционна система | Версия |
Microsoft Windows |
|
Linux |
|
macOS |
|
Мобилен |
|
Поддържани клауд платформи
Aspose.Words вместо Java поддържа всички клауд платформи, които могат да работят Java заявления
Поддържани Java Версия
Aspose.Words вместо Java Поддръжка Java 7 и по-нова. Ако сте принудени да използвате Java 6, все още пускаме отделно. JAR вместо Java 6.
Опционални зависимости
Както казахме по-горе, Aspose.Words вместо Java Изисква only на Java Runtime Environment и не е нужно да инсталирате допълнителни библиотеки.
Понякога обаче може да се наложи да добавите библиотеки на трети страни:
- JogAmp JOGL библиотека за хардуерни ускорени OpenGL изображения. Библиотеката е включена в буквите POM файл като външна зависимост. Можете да редактирате POM файл за запазване JOGL буркани, необходими само за вашата платформа. Или можете да премахнете зависимостта, ако не се нуждаете от хардуер ускорено OpenGL предаване.
- HarfBuzz шрифтов двигател. Тя вече е включена в JRE 9 и по-нова. Ако използвате JRE 8 или по-стари, можете да използвате зависимостта форма-харфбъз- плъгин в нашия POM Досие. В противен случай, можете да премахнете зависимостта.
- Java Advanced Imaging (JAI) да поддържа изображения на TIFF. TIFF изображенията не се поддържат от Java На 8 години. За поддръжка на TIFF в стари Java околна среда, Aspose.Words вместо Java зависи от Java Advanced Imaging (JAI) Опаковка от Oracle. Ще опишем как да инсталираме JAI по-долу.
Как да инсталирате JAI на Windows
Следвайте тези стъпки, за да инсталирате местните JAI и ImageIO на Windows:
- Изтеглете JAI 1.1.3. По време на писане, само 32-битовата версия на инсталатора е на разположение, така че ако използвате JDK трябва да изтеглите Jai-1_1_3-lib-windows-i586-jdk.exe и ако използвате JRE трябва да изтеглите Jai-1_1_3-lib-windows-i586-jre.exe.
- Пусни инсталатора и го насочи към директорията, където е инсталиран JDK/JRE.
- Изтеглете JAI Image I/O 1.1. По време на писане, само 32-битовата версия на инсталатора е на разположение, така че ако използвате JDK трябва да изтеглите jai_imageio-1_1-lib-windows-i586-jdk.exe и ако използвате JRE трябва да изтеглите jai_imageio-1_1-lib-windows-i586-jre.exe
- Пусни инсталатора и го насочи към директорията, където е инсталиран JDK/JRE.
Как да инсталирате JAI на Linux
Следвайте тези стъпки, за да инсталирате местните JAI и ImageIO на Linux:
-
Изтеглете JAI 1.1.3 избор на подходяща архитектура:
-
Изтеглете файла във временна директория.
-
Движение. JAR файлове към JDK/JRE lib/ext папка.
-
Преместване на файловете в JDK/JRE lib/amd64 папка.
Например, на 64-битов Ubuntu система, стъпки 1-4 ще изглежда така:
$ cd /tmp $ wget https://download.java.net/media/jai/builds/release/1_1_3/jai-1_1_3-lib-linux-amd64.tar.gz && \ gunzip -c jai-1_1_3-lib-linux-amd64.tar.gz | tar xf - && \ mv /tmp/jai-1_1_3/lib/*.jar $JAVA_HOME/jre/lib/ext/ && \ mv /tmp/jai-1_1_3/lib/*.so $JAVA_HOME/jre/lib/amd64/ && \ rm /tmp/jai-1_1_3-lib-linux-amd64.tar.gz && \ rm -r /tmp/jai-1_1_3
-
Изтеглете JAI Image I/O 1.1, избор на подходяща архитектура:
-
Изтеглете файла във временна директория.
-
Движение. JAR файлове към JDK/JRE lib/ext папка.
-
Преместване на файловете в JDK/JRE lib/amd64 папка.
Например, на 64-битов Ubuntu система, стъпки 5-8 ще изглеждат така:
$ cd /tmp $ wget https://download.java.net/media/jai-imageio/builds/release/1.1/jai_imageio-1_1-lib-linux-amd64.tar.gz && \ gunzip -c jai_imageio-1_1-lib-linux-amd64.tar.gz | tar xf - && \ mv /tmp/jai_imageio-1_1/lib/*.jar $JAVA_HOME/jre/lib/ext/ && \ mv /tmp/jai_imageio-1_1/lib/*.so $JAVA_HOME/jre/lib/amd64/ && \ rm /tmp/jai_imageio-1_1-lib-linux-amd64.tar.gz && \ rm -r /tmp/jai_imageio-1_1
Папка за временни файлове
Aspose.Words вместо Java използва временна директория на вашия компютър, която е посочена чрез java.io.tmpdir
собственост на системата. Aspose.Words вместо Java пише временни файлове и след това премахва тези файлове веднага след като преводът е завършен.
java.io.tmpdir
е стандарт Java собственост на системата, която също се използва от политики за съхранение на дискова основа. Той определя къде JVM пише временни файлове.